Sat Nov 16 16:16:07 UTC 2024: ## Rauf Misses Record, But Pakistan Dominates Australia in ODI Series
**Perth, Australia** – Pakistan’s fast bowler Haris Rauf narrowly missed equaling a historic record in the recently concluded ODI series against Australia, finishing with 10 wickets – just one short of Waqar Younis’ 1990 record of 11 wickets against New Zealand. Despite the near miss, Rauf’s performance secured him second place in the list of Pakistani bowlers with the most wickets in a single ODI series.
Pakistan dominated the series, winning the second ODI convincingly. Australia was bowled out for a paltry 140 runs in 31.5 overs, with Rauf contributing 2 wickets for 24 runs. Other notable bowling performances included Shaheen Afridi and Naseem Shah, who each took three wickets. Sean Abbott was Australia’s top scorer with 30 runs.
This victory puts Pakistan on the verge of their first ODI series win in Australia in 22 years. Rauf’s impressive showing, alongside the team’s overall dominance, marks a significant achievement for Pakistani cricket.
